M&E Facilities Engineer | Leeds | Up to £49,655 per annum | On-site

Are you a hands-on professional with a background in mechanical, electrical, or facilities maintenance? Do you enjoy working in a dynamic environment where your skills contribute directly to the smooth operation of critical infrastructure? If so, this opportunity may be just right for you.

As an M&E Facilities Engineer, you will play a vital role in supporting the mobilisation, testing, and commissioning of new engineering facilities during the TransPennine Route Upgrade (TRU) project. Working alongside the Engineering Facilities Lead, you will ensure that all buildings, rail depot infrastructure, plant equipment, lifting equipment, and utility supplies are maintained to the highest standards.

This role is 24-month FTC, but should the successful applicants carry out their duties successfully, they will have the opportunity to apply for permanent positions.

Key responsibilities:

  1. Support the Engineering Facilities Lead in the setup, maintenance, and handover of new facilities.
  2. Assist in the development and implementation of planned preventative maintenance (PPM) schedules.
  3. Carry out maintenance, servicing, repairs, and overhauls of plant installations and infrastructure.
  4. Undertake routine inspections and testing of equipment, ensuring compliance with safety and regulatory requirements.
  5. Operate plant and equipment as per certification and safety guidelines.
  6. Liaise with contractors, ensuring adherence to site safety and work package plans.
  7. Maintain accurate records of completed work, inspections, and outstanding issues.
  8. Follow safety protocols and comply with SHE (Safety, Health, and Environment) policies.

Candidate Essentials:
  1. Experience in mechanical, electrical, plumbing, or building maintenance.
  2. Ability to read and interpret technical schematics and safety instructions.
  3. Strong problem-solving skills and ability to work independently.
  4. Good communication skills, both written and verbal.
  5. Willingness to undertake additional competency training.

Qualifications:
  1. Personal Track Safety and Depot Safety trained.
  2. Legionella awareness trained.
  3. Asbestos awareness trained.
  4. Fire awareness trained.
  5. IOSH/NEBOSH qualification (desirable but not essential).
  6. Powered Plant Certification (forklift, lifting equipment, etc.) (desirable but not essential).
